Understanding Formwork Solutions

Formwork refers to the temporary or permanent molds into which concrete is poured to set in a desired shape. Different formwork solutions are tailored to various construction requirements, ensuring that the structure can withstand both the weight of the concrete and environmental conditions.

Types of Formwork Solutions

There are several types of formwork solutions available, each with its unique advantages:

1. Traditional Timber Formwork

Timber formwork is one of the most traditional methods, known for its versatility. It's easily customizable for different shapes, making it a go-to solution for small to medium-sized projects.

2. Steel Formwork

Steel formwork is known for its durability and ability to withstand higher loads. It is reusable and can be a cost-efficient option for larger projects with a high volume of concrete pouring.

3. Aluminum Formwork

This lightweight alternative to traditional steel formwork is gaining popularity for its ease of handling and speed of assembly. Aluminum formwork is particularly effective for repetitive construction in residential and commercial building projects.

4. Insulated Concrete Forms (ICFs)

ICFs are a modern solution that not only act as formwork but also provide insulation, making them ideal for energy-efficient homes. They help in constructing strong, durable walls that can withstand extreme weather conditions.

5. Precast Concrete Forms

These forms are manufactured off-site and can be quickly assembled on the job site. Precast concrete forms are a great way to reduce labor costs and time, especially in larger scale developments.

Best Practices for Choosing Formwork Solutions

When selecting formwork solutions, consider the following best practices:

1. Evaluate Project Requirements

Understand the specific needs of your project, including the type of concrete, the desired finish, and the construction timeline.

2. Consider Cost and Budget

Analyze the total cost of materials, labor, and potential reusability of the formwork to ensure that you stay within budget without sacrificing quality.

Innovations in Formwork Solutions

The construction industry continually evolves with innovative technologies improving formwork solutions.

1. 3D-Printed Formwork

Interesting advancements like 3D-printed formwork are making waves in the industry, allowing for customized designs that reduce material waste and enhance efficiency.

2. Smart Formwork Technologies

Implementing smart technologies in formwork can optimize the pouring process, monitor structural integrity, and provide real-time data to project managers.
